1. Early Warning Signs of ACP40 Pump Failure
Before thermal shutdown, ultimate vacuum failure and other major faults occur, the ACP40 pump will have obvious early abnormal signals, which need timely maintenance and part replacement:
-
Pressure Drift: Failed to reach the rated ultimate base pressure, caused by aging internal seals and tiny air leakage.
-
Overhigh Operating Temperature: Increased internal friction due to worn lip seals and bearings.
- Abnormal Operating Noise: Loud operation noise caused by saturated exhaust silencer or fatigue damage of gas ballast membrane.
Proactive maintenance with a complete ACP40 maintenance kit can restore the pump to factory-standard performance and avoid irreversible wear of internal rotor lobes.

3. Standard ACP40 Maintenance & Overhaul Steps
Safety Precaution: Cut off the main power supply, complete LOTO (Lockout/Tagout) operation, and fully cool the pump body before all disassembly and maintenance work.
3.1 Preparation & Pre-Inspection
Prepare lint-free workbench, hexagonal tools, torque wrench and isopropyl alcohol (IPA); clean the pump surface to prevent external impurities from entering the precision rotor cavity during disassembly.
3.2 Disassembly & Old Accessories Removal
Remove the exhaust silencer and side cover of the pump body; use non-scratch brass tools to take out aging O-rings and shaft seals to avoid damaging precision sealing grooves; check the internal rotor lobes for dirt and discoloration.

3.3 Deep Cleaning & Polishing
Wipe all flange surfaces and sealing grooves with high-purity IPA to ensure the installation position is clean, smooth and dry, without residual dust and oil stains.
3.4 New Accessories Installation
Install new FKM sealing rings (avoid twisting and over-stretching); apply a small amount of special vacuum grease as required by the process; replace new silencer pads and purge valve diaphragms to ensure complete replacement of all vulnerable parts.
3.5 Reassembly & Leakage Test
Adopt cross torque locking method to install the pump housing to ensure uniform compression of seals; conduct helium leak detection or ultimate pressure test after assembly, and put into use only after reaching factory vacuum standard.
